view more201722 · Basic Process Reaction and Design Parameters. The extraction of copper from aqueous solution by the application of organic solvents such as LIX 64N or the Ashland Chemical products Kelex 100 and 120 proceeds chemically, according to the following equation: (2RH) org. + CuSO4 aq. = (R2Cu) org. + H2SO4 aq.
